When creating a domestic landscape, one of the most essential action is to put a plan on paper. Establishing a master plan will save you time and money and is more likely to cause an effective layout. A plan of attack is established with the 'design process': a step-by-step method that considers the ecological problems, your wishes, and the elements and principles of layout.

The five actions of the style process consist of: 1) carrying out a website stock and analysis, 2) establishing your requirements, 3) developing practical diagrams, 4) establishing conceptual layout plans, and 5) attracting a final layout plan. The very first three steps develop the aesthetic, useful, and horticultural needs for the design. The last 2 steps after that use those demands to the production of the final landscape strategy.

This is a critical action for both plant option and placement and finding family members tasks and features. It is necessary due to the fact that the very same environment problems that influence the plantstemperature, moisture, rainfall, wind, and sunlightalso affect you, the user. The next step is to make a checklist of your demands and desiresthis aids you determine how your yard and landscape will certainly be made use of.




The useful layout is then utilized to locate the activity rooms on the website and from this representation a conceptual plan is developed. The last action is a last style that includes all the hardscape and growing information that are required for installation. It is constantly best to utilize plants that will flourish in the existing soil. Where plants grow well, keep in mind the dirt problems and utilize plants with similar growing needs.

Topography and drainage need to likewise be noted and all water drainage issues corrected in the recommended style. A good layout will move water far from the house and re-route it to various other areas of the backyard. Climate problems begin with temperature level: plants should have the ability to make it through the average high and, most significantly, the average reduced temperature levels for the region.




Sun/shade patterns, the amount and length of exposure to sun or color (Number 1), create microclimates (occasionally called microhabitats). Recording site conditions and existing greenery on a base map will certainly disclose the area of microclimates in the yard. Plants typically come under 1 or 2 of 4 microclimate categories-full sunlight, partial color, color, and deep color.


Utilities such as power lines, septic tanks, below ground energies and roof covering overhangs determine plant area. Use a property surveyor's plat of your residential or commercial property for the borders and place of your home.


Budget plan worries consist of the products, preliminary installation prices and the on-going upkeep expenses. Identify the time and cash you agree to take into keeping the plants and hardscape-be sensible about your intents and capacity. Figure 3. Present usage locations. Lots of individuals find it valuable to search in horticulture publications and publications for ideas. This is a good begin, however know that the yards in the photos were picked because they are impressive instances. Consider the images with a vital eye to gather ideas that you can adapt to your enthusiasm degree, your spending plan and your website.


Determine if you intend to open your backyard, shut your backyard, or a little of both, to these sights. To put it simply, do you desire the yard to confine the room around you and connect primarily to your home, or do you desire the yard to open sights and look external, associating with the environments? This will certainly provide you a starting indicate think regarding a style.




There are both kind styles and design themes. Every yard should have a type theme, however not all yards have a style motif.


In a form style the company and shape of the rooms in find out here now the yard is based either on the shape of your home, the shape of the locations in between your home and the residential or commercial property borders, or a favorite form of the homeowner. The type motif identifies the form and company (the design) of the areas and the web links between them.

Style is normally the primary source of a theme, but styles can likewise stand for a time, a society, an area, or a sensation, such as serenity or calmness. The advantage to using a conventional style theme is the established collection of types and components have actually traditionally functioned well with each other and sustained the examination of time.


Style themes can additionally use to the planting plan and might consist of tropical, desert, meadow, timberland, marsh, or seaside plantings. Themes from this source can be as straightforward as a shade mix or plants with an unique character- such as grasses-used repetitively in the make-up.
